Situ Hybridization (ISH) is extensively utilized for research and clinical applications of diagnostics. ISH is a popular approach among researchers as it aids in determining the relationship between the distribution of specific nucleic acids and the target gene protein products. Hence, expanding the scope of ISH in applications is accelerating and leading to further research.\n<\/p>\n<p>\nThe increasing awareness about ISH techniques and their usage encourages researchers to employ the techniques for various applications. For instance, the CEO of MultiplexDX stated in an interview with Elsevier that FISH technology can contribute breakthrough information for early drug development and personalized treatment. A growing number of people in developed countries are opting for personalized treatment owing to an increase in awareness, thus boosting market demand.\n<\/p>\n<p>\nFurthermore, reimbursement schemes being made available in developed economies have led to an increase in demand for this diagnosis. The demand continues to increase as the majority of the public can now afford it due to the recent expansion through insurance coverage. For instance, Medicare is the largest market player in the U.S., which provides care for those aged 65 years and above, irrespective of their income and medical history.\n<\/p>\n<p>\nOwing to the COVID-19 pandemic, the demand side showcased a positive impact on the ISH market as various researchers employed the technique on COVID-19-infected cells. Research published in July 2020, considered 8 autopsy lungs, 10 kidney biopsies, and 1 placenta from COVID-19-infected patients with ISH assay and RNA probes.\n<\/p>\n<p>\nCOVID-19 positive results showed in all 8 lungs and the placenta by ISH, but not in the kidney samples. The assay showcases a sensitive and specific technique for detecting the virus from tissue samples. Similarly, Advanced Cell Diagnostics, Inc., introduced RNAscope technology to support COVID-19 research.\n<\/p>\n<p>\nThe growing strategic initiatives by the companies are anticipated to boost the ISH market growth.
